Transaction d3c004caa4d23633441a2fb08003399dff7716eb8d578d287fd8e7990062ea7a
1 Input
1 Output
-
d3c004caa4d23633441a2fb08003399dff7716eb8d578d287fd8e7990062ea7a:0
- value
- 1188687
- script pubkey
- OP_0 OP_PUSHBYTES_20 e7b14bc3e2087cdc5a05d5b5ea9b1c7df385b39e
- address
- bc1qu7c5hslzpp7dcks96k674xcu0hectvu7dpqpr3